Top Colleges in Maharashtra 2025 Eligibility Criteria
Here is the eligibility criteria to get into top colleges in Maharashtra in 2025:
Eligibility Criteria For Diploma Courses
Students must pass Class 10 from a recognized board.
Some courses may require an entrance test like POLYCET.
Eligibility Criteria For Undergraduate (UG) Courses
Students must pass Class 12 with the required subjects.
For B.Tech: Physics, Chemistry, and Maths (PCM).
For MBBS/BDS: Physics, Chemistry, and Biology (PCB).
For BBA/B.Com/BA: Any stream in Class 12.
A minimum of 50% marks is required, while the reserved categories require 45% marks.
Must appear for entrance exams like TS EAMCET, NEET, CLAT, etc.
Eligibility Criteria For Postgraduate (PG) Courses
Students need a bachelor’s degree in a relevant subject.
For MBA/MCA: Graduation with 50% marks and TS ICET exam.
For M.Tech: B.Tech degree and GATE or TS PGECET score.
Eligibility Criteria For Ph.D. Courses
Students are required to have a Master’s degree with a minimum of 55% marks.
Students may need to clear a university-level entrance test and an interview.

Top Colleges in Maharashtra 2025 Entrance Exam
Entrance exams in Maharashtra help students get admission into various courses like engineering, medicine, law, and management. Common exams include MHT CET for engineering, NEET for medical, MAH MBA CET for MBA, and MH CET Law or CLAT for law. These exams are conducted at the state or national level and are important for college admissions.
MH CET Law: MH CET Law (Maharashtra Common Entrance Test for Law) is a state-level exam for admission into 3-year and 5-year LLB courses in Maharashtra. It is conducted by the State Common Entrance Test Cell, Maharashtra.
NEET: The National Eligibility cum Entrance Test (NEET) is a national medical entrance exam in India. The exam is for admission to MBBS and dental programs. The exam is conducted by NTA.
CLAT: CLAT (Common Law Admission Test) is a national-level entrance exam for admission into undergraduate (BA LLB) and postgraduate (LLM) law programs. It is accepted by top law universities across India, including Government Law College (GLC) and Symbiosis Law School in Maharashtra.
MHT CET: MHT CET (Maharashtra Common Entrance Test) is a state-level exam for admission into engineering, pharmacy, and agriculture courses in Maharashtra. It is conducted by the State CET Cell and is accepted by colleges like VJTI, COEP Tech, and ICT Mumbai.
JEE Main: Joint Entrance Examination (JEE Main) is a national-level engineering entrance exam conducted by NTA. It is accepted by several top engineering colleges in Maharashtra including IIT Bombay, and NIT Nagpur.
MAH MBA CET: AH MBA CET (Maharashtra Common Entrance Test for MBA/MMS) is a state-level entrance exam for admission into MBA programs in Maharashtra. It is conducted by the State CET Cell and accepted by colleges such as JBIMS, SIMSREE, and PUMBA.
